Siyaset·25.04.2026AI özeti Right-to-Repair Movement Gains Bipartisan Momentum Across US States and Congress
The right-to-repair movement has achieved unprecedented bipartisan support, with seven states now having passed comprehensive regulations. New York led in 2022, followed by California, Colorado, Minnesota, Connecticut, Oregon, and Washington in May 2025. Advocates track 57 bills across 22 states. Federal legislation including the REPAIR Act and Fair Repair Act has bipartisan sponsorship from Senators Luján and Hawley. The movement challenges manufacturers like Apple, Samsung, and John Deere who control proprietary repair tools, with supporters arguing it could save families $400 annually and boost independent repair shops by 15%.
